Baixe o app para aproveitar ainda mais
Prévia do material em texto
10/05/2017 BDQ: Alunos http://simulado.estacio.br/alunos/ 1/3 1a Questão (Ref.: 201607769974) Fórum de Dúvidas (2) Saiba (2) As bibliotecas da linguagem C guardam funções predefinidas da linguagem. Veja o código a seguir e marque a alternativa que contém as bibliotecas necessárias para que este código funcione. #include________ #include________ int main() { int a=2, b=2, c=8, delt; delt=(pow(b, 2)(4*a*c)); system("pause"); return (0); } Não leve em consideração os sinais de maior e menor que envolvem o nome das bibliotecas. stdio.h stdlib.h stdlib.h ctype.h cmat.h ctype.h stdio.h ctype.h math.h stdlib.h Gabarito Comentado 2a Questão (Ref.: 201607812396) Fórum de Dúvidas (2 de 2) Saiba (2 de 2) Escolha a opção que inclui somente nomes válidos para variáveis na linguagem C. i, j, int, obs nota2 , a36, x_y 2nota, a36, x#y, j 2_ou_1, fim, *h, j If, nota_do_aluno_2, HOJE, _yes Gabarito Comentado 3a Questão (Ref.: 201607812391) Fórum de Dúvidas (2) Saiba (2) Observe abaixo várias funções que recebem dados via teclado. Qual delas permite uma leitura formatada? fgetc() fgets() getchar() gets() scanf() 4a Questão (Ref.: 201607287879) Fórum de Dúvidas (2) Saiba (2) Sabemos que para a utilização de funções da linguagem C precisamos declarar suas respectivas bibliotecas. De acordo com a Linguagem C marque a opção em que o descritivo da biblioteca está correto. stdio.h Funções para gráficos. 10/05/2017 BDQ: Alunos http://simulado.estacio.br/alunos/ 2/3 string.h Funções para concatenação de strings com inteiros. stdlib.h Funções de entrada e saida. math.h Funções matemáticas time.h Funções para manipulação de tempo, apenas horas, minutos e segundos. Gabarito Comentado Gabarito Comentado 5a Questão (Ref.: 201607815951) Fórum de Dúvidas (2) Saiba (2) Quando precisamos incrementar o valor de uma variável em C, geralmente usamos a forma contrata, com os operadores pré ou pós fixados de acordo com a necessidade. Supondo as seguintes definições e desconsiderando a necessidade do restante do programa: Int a = 5; Int b = 8; Após a execução das operações na ordem em que são apresentadas, Marque a resposta correta: a += b++; o valor de a e b são respectivamente: 14 e 9 a += ++b; o valor de a e b são respectivamente: 14 e 8 a = ++b; o valor de a e b são respectivamente: 8 e 9 a += b++; o valor de a e b são respectivamente: 9 e 13 a = b++; o valor de a e b são respectivamente: 8 e 9 Gabarito Comentado 6a Questão (Ref.: 201607815988) Fórum de Dúvidas (2) Saiba (2) Na linguagem de programação C, como em outras, na criação de programas, precisamos fazer a entrada e saída de dados no sistema e para tal temos algumas opções. Das opções apresentadas, qual não é parte linguagem C, conforme o material apresentado nas aulas. printf ( ) scanf ( ) fgetc(stdin) getchar ( ) cin ( ) Gabarito Comentado 7a Questão (Ref.: 201607383503) Fórum de Dúvidas (2) Saiba (2) Estava pesquisando na internet, quando li, num fórum, um pedido de ajuda que incluía um programa codificado na linguagem C, apresentado abaixo. A pessoa não tinha um compilador e não estava conseguindo analisar o programa. Acompanhei no Teste de Mesa, supondo que eu teria digitado 345 quando foi solicitado um número inteiro de três algarismos. Assinale a resposta CORRETA que apresenta o que foi exibido na tela. 10/05/2017 BDQ: Alunos http://simulado.estacio.br/alunos/ 3/3 0543(O valor absoluto do número espelhado formatado) 0345 (O valor absoluto do número formatado) 0343 (O valor absoluto do resultado da expressão formatada) 0012 ( Representa a soma dos algarismos do número 345 formatado) 0.00289(O inverso do número formatado) Gabarito Comentado Gabarito Comentado 8a Questão (Ref.: 201607289363) Fórum de Dúvidas (2) Saiba (2) Dado o trecho de lógica utilizando o conceito da linguagem de programação C. Diga o resultado das variáveis x, y e z depois da seguinte sequência de operações: int x,y,z; x=y=10; z=++x; x=x; y++; x=x+y(z); x = 11 y = 11 z = 10 x = 01 y = 01 z = 10 x = 20 y = 20 z = 10 x = 13 y = 11 z = 13 x = 11 y = 11 z = 15
Compartilhar